Nestor Nestor Diculescu Kingston Petersen (NNDKP) announced that one of the firm's specialists, Roxana Ionescu, Head of the firm's DataProtection practice, was among the speakers to the 4th annual European Data Protection Intensive.
Data Protection Intensive is one of the most prestigious international events on data protection, an essential event for large companies doing business across Europe and their advisors. The event took place in London and was organized by DataGuidance.
Speaking to an audience of international privacy professionals and regulators, Roxana Ionescu focused her presentation on the ruling issued by the Romanian Constitutional Court on the unconstitutionality of the Data Retention Law No. 298/2008, as well as on other data protection matters resulting from the recent practice of the Romanian courts and the National Authority for the Supervision of Personal Data Processing.

Key-note speakers included, in the first day, the European Data Protection Supervisor (EDPS), Peter Hustinx, as well as other high caliber specialists such as David Smith, Deputy Information Commissioner at the Information Commissioner Office (UK), Suzanne Roadway, Group Privacy Director at Barclays Bank plc, Cindy Yip, Legal Counsel at Google, and Nick Stringer, Director of Regulatory Affairs at the Interactive Advertising Bureau (IAB).
The second day of the Intensive focused on interactive sessions with privacy experts representing each European Member State, as well as Russia, Turkey and Macedonia.
